Step‑by‑Step or Concept Breakdown

The basic conversion formula The conversion from centimetres to inches relies on a single, immutable constant:

[ \text{inches} = \frac{\text{centimetres}}{2.54} ]

This formula works because 1 inch = 2.54 cm by definition. To convert any centimetre value, you simply divide by 2.54 Which is the point..

Applying the formula to 29 cm

Let’s break it down:

  1. Write down the value: 29 cm. 2. Divide by 2.54:
    [ \frac{29}{2.54} \approx 11.4173 ]
  2. Round appropriately: For most practical purposes, rounding to two decimal places gives 11.42 inches.

The origin of the inch

The inch traces its roots to the Latin uncia, meaning “one‑twelfth.” Historically, it represented the width of a human thumb, which varied across cultures. In 1959, the International Yard and Pound Agreement defined the inch as exactly 2.54 cm, anchoring it to the metric system and eliminating ambiguity.

Why 2.54 cm?

The choice of 2.54 cm was not arbitrary. It was selected to preserve the relationship between the inch and the foot (1 foot = 12 inches) while aligning the inch with the metric system’s base‑10 structure. This decision facilitated international trade and scientific collaboration, ensuring that a measurement in inches could be expressed precisely in centimetres without loss of information That's the part that actually makes a difference.   • Using an approximate factor for quick mental math: While it’s handy to remember that 1 inch ≈ 2.5 cm, relying on this rough estimate for precise work (e.g., machining tolerances or medical device specifications) can introduce errors of up to 4 %. Always retain the exact 2.54 cm divisor until the final rounding step Nothing fancy..

  • Applying linear conversion to area or volume: Squaring or cubing the conversion factor is necessary when converting square centimetres to square inches (1 in² = 6.4516 cm²) or cubic centimetres to cubic inches (1 in³ = 16.387 cm³). Forgetting this step leads to wildly incorrect results in fields such as fluid dynamics, material science, or interior design.

  • Neglecting unit consistency in mixed‑system documents: A specification sheet might list a length in inches, a width in millimetres, and a height in centimetres. Converting each dimension separately before performing calculations (e.g., volume, surface area) prevents mismatched units that could invalidate the result.
